How they compare

Fiji currently reports 15.02 %LSU against 5.59 %LSU in Bolivia (Plurinational State of), a difference of 9.43 %LSU.

That makes Fiji's figure about 2.7 times Bolivia (Plurinational State of)'s.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Bolivia (Plurinational State of) ahead.

Bolivia (Plurinational State of) ranks 4th and Fiji ranks 11th of 18 regions.

Across the 7 decades both report, Bolivia (Plurinational State of) averaged higher in 2 and Fiji in 5.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bolivia (Plurinational State of) Fiji Difference Ahead
1960s 15.49 %LSU 11.16 %LSU 4.33 %LSU Bolivia (Plurinational State of)
1970s 14.41 %LSU 13.42 %LSU 0.984 %LSU Bolivia (Plurinational State of)
1980s 9.95 %LSU 11.75 %LSU 1.8 %LSU Fiji
1990s 9.21 %LSU 9.55 %LSU 0.341 %LSU Fiji
2000s 7.82 %LSU 9.35 %LSU 1.53 %LSU Fiji
2010s 6.42 %LSU 14.21 %LSU 7.8 %LSU Fiji
2020s 5.76 %LSU 15.95 %LSU 10.19 %LSU Fiji

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Livestock Patterns domain of FAOSTAT contains data on livestock numbers, shares of major livestock species and densities of livestock units in the agricultural land area. Values are calculated using Livestock Units (LSU), which facilitate aggregating information for different livestock types. Data are available by country, with global coverage, for the period 1961 to the most recent year available with annual updates. This methodology applies the LSU coefficients reported in the "Guidelines for the preparation of livestock sector reviews" (FAO, 2011). From this publication, LSU coefficients are computed by livestock type and by country. The reference unit used for the calculation of livestock units (=1 LSU) is the grazing equivalent of one adult dairy cow producing 3000 kg of milk annually, fed without additional concentrated foodstuffs. FAOSTAT agri-environmental indicators on livestock patterns closely follow the structure of the indicators in EUROSTAT.
